Professional cross-section plotting and analysis tool for civil engineers
and surveyors. Imports Terramodel data, HEC-RAS geometry, and various
survey formats. Exports to DXF, Excel (DOI format), and generates
professional cross-section drawings.

Enable snapd
Snap can be installed on Fedora from the command line:
sudo dnf install snapd
Either log out and back in again, or restart your system, to ensure snap’s paths are updated correctly.
To enable classic snap support, enter the following to create a symbolic link between /var/lib/snapd/snap and /snap:
sudo ln -s /var/lib/snapd/snap /snap
